Android 只设置背景,没有text报错 No speakable text present
时间: 2024-05-27 19:11:16 浏览: 276
作为 AI 语言模型,我无法确定您遇到的具体情况。但是,根据您提供的信息,我可以提供以下建议:
1. 确保您的 Android 应用程序中存在文本内容,例如 TextView 或 EditText。
2. 确保您正确设置了文本内容,并将其绑定到适当的视图。
3. 如果您仅设置了背景但未设置文本内容,则可能会导致 No speakable text present 错误。您可以尝试添加文本内容并重新测试应用程序。
希望这些建议对您有所帮助。如果您需要更多帮助,请提供更多详细信息,以便我能够更好地了解您的问题。
相关问题
android 报错 no speakable text present
这个错误通常是因为你的应用程序中使用了TTS(文本到语音)功能,但是没有提供要转换的可读文本。你可以通过以下方法来解决这个问题:
1. 确保你的应用程序中提供了需要转换为语音的文本。
2. 检查你的代码中是否正确初始化了TTS引擎。
3. 确保TTS引擎已经成功初始化并且可用。
4. 检查你的应用程序中的权限是否正确设置。在AndroidManifest.xml文件中,你需要添加以下代码:
```
<uses-permission android:name="android.permission.INTERNET" />
<uses-permission android:name="android.permission.ACCESS_NETWORK_STATE" />
<uses-permission android:name="android.permission.WAKE_LOCK" />
<uses-permission android:name="android.permission.RECORD_AUDIO"/>
<uses-permission android:name="android.permission.MODIFY_AUDIO_SETTINGS"/>
<uses-permission android:name="android.permission.READ_PHONE_STATE"/>
```
如果以上方法都不能解决问题,你可以尝试重新安装TTS引擎或者尝试使用其他的TTS引擎。
android studio 报错 no speakable text present
抱歉,作为语言模型的AI,我不清楚您的完整环境和上下文。不过,根据您提供的错误信息,这是一个Android Studio编译时的错误。可能的原因是您的Android Studio项目中缺少讲解的文本资源或语音资源,并导致编译无法通过。您需要检查并保证您的项目中的资源文件都齐全,并且可以被正确读取。另外,您可以搜索相关的错误信息,查看其他开发者解决相似错误的方法。
阅读全文